Output 31738510c75e1644c59f87745812789ad66837dc974dfd767a72beb1b8059cdd:0

value
2513023139
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a3750aa18b8a0f3f0590731e1fab934856680cf OP_EQUALVERIFY OP_CHECKSIG
address
LajyQBeZaBA1NkZDeY8YT5RYYVRkXMvb2T
transaction
31738510c75e1644c59f87745812789ad66837dc974dfd767a72beb1b8059cdd
spent
true